By 2028, Automakers Will Save US$1.5 Billion Using Over-the-Air Updates to Fix Recalled Cars

LONDON, May 3,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- By 2028, automakers in the United States will use Over-the-Air (OTA) update capabilities to save US$1.5 billion by remotely implementing fixes to product recalls. According to global technology intelligence firm ABI Research, performing these legally required software updates in-person costs OEMs half a billion dollars annually.
